Abstract:

This paper describes examines the non-linearity of multilayer ceramic capacitors (MLCC) with new equivalent circuits. The electric charge quantity (Q) was measured as a function of applied voltage (V) under 16 V ac-field to validate the ferroelectricity of MLCC with capacitance of 1 μF. The Q-V curves predicted under ac-field using B2 spice software showed the non-linearity of ferroelectricity in the high ac-field. The Q-V curve predictions were in agreement with the experimental data for the MLCC.
